GridStor Promotes Daniel Dedrick to Chief Technology Officer, Creating New Role to Drive Growth
Dedrick steps into the role with more than two decades of leadership in power sector engineering, technology, and project development

As CTO, Dedrick will continue reporting to Taylor and will drive the company’s technology strategy in alignment with business goals. He will oversee technical operations associated with GridStor’s fast-growing portfolio of battery energy storage systems, including transmission and interconnection, EPC, project operations, and asset management.
“I look forward to taking GridStor’s technical work to the next stage as we transition to building and operating battery storage facilities in multiple regions,” said Dedrick. “Now more than ever it takes a lot of experience to manage the uncertainties of large power project construction and operations. With GridStor's strong financial backing, best-in-class procurement platform, and seasoned team, I’m confident in our ability to deliver timely, cost-effective battery storage facilities to load-serving entities and data center customers.”
